**Scenario 1: Negotiating as the Rector of a University with Foreign Partners**

1. **Introduction and Greeting:** Begin by extending a warm welcome to the foreign partners. Express gratitude for their interest in establishing a partnership with our university.

2. **Highlighting Strengths:** Emphasize the strengths and achievements of your university. Mention notable academic programs, research initiatives, and any unique qualities that set your institution apart.

3. **Common Goals:** Stress the importance of shared goals and values. Explain how partnering with your university aligns with their mission and vision, creating a mutually beneficial relationship.

4. **Specific Benefits:** Clearly outline the benefits of the partnership. Discuss potential opportunities for student exchanges, joint research projects, faculty collaborations, and cultural exchanges.

5. **Long-Term Vision:** Share your university's long-term vision for the partnership. Express your commitment to nurturing a lasting and fruitful collaboration.

6. **Flexibility:** Be open to negotiation and compromise. Discuss various options for collaboration, allowing your partners to offer their input and suggestions.

7. **Terms and Conditions:** Clearly define the terms and conditions of the partnership, including financial aspects, resource-sharing, and intellectual property rights. Ensure transparency in all agreements.

8. **Responsibilities:** Discuss the roles and responsibilities of both parties. Clarify who will oversee various aspects of the partnership to avoid misunderstandings.

9. **Timelines:** Establish realistic timelines for the implementation of the partnership. Discuss key milestones and deliverables.

10. **Feedback and Communication:** Stress the importance of open and regular communication between both institutions. Encourage feedback to address any issues promptly.

11. **Cultural Sensitivity:** Be mindful of cultural differences and ensure that all interactions are respectful and considerate.

12. **Next Steps:** Summarize the key points discussed during the negotiation and outline the next steps. Express eagerness to move forward with the partnership

*Scenario 2: Negotiating as the Head of the Sales Department for New Production Technology**

1. **Introduction and Purpose:** Start the conversation by introducing yourself and explaining the purpose of the meeting. Express your interest in exploring a potential partnership.

2. **Understanding Needs:** Ask your partners about their technology offerings and how they align with your department's production requirements. Show genuine interest in their solutions.

3. **Value Proposition:** Clearly articulate the value your organization brings to the partnership. Highlight your company's reputation, market presence, and commitment to innovation.

4. **Benefits of Partnership:** Explain how adopting their technology will benefit your department. Discuss potential improvements in production efficiency, product quality, or cost savings.

5. **Demonstrate Knowledge:** Showcase your knowledge of their technology and industry trends. This demonstrates your seriousness and commitment to making an informed decision.

6. **Negotiation Parameters:** Define your negotiation parameters, such as budget constraints, delivery timelines, and any specific features or support you require.

7. **Collaborative Approach:** Emphasize your desire for a collaborative relationship. Discuss how you can work together to customize the technology to meet your specific needs.

8. **References and Case Studies:** Request references or case studies of their technology implementations in similar industries. This can provide valuable insights into the technology's effectiveness.

9. **Contracts and Agreements:** Discuss the terms and conditions of the partnership, including warranties, service agreements, and payment terms. Ensure clarity and fairness in all agreements.

10. **Quality Assurance:** Inquire about their quality assurance and customer support processes. Understand how they handle issues or technical challenges.

11. **Feedback and Continuous Improvement:** Stress your commitment to providing feedback and working together for continuous improvement. This demonstrates a long-term partnership mindset.

12. **Closing and Next Steps:** Summarize the key discussion points, express your interest in moving forward, and outline the next steps in the negotiation process.

Negotiations can be complex, and the approach may vary depending on the specific context. Here's how I would approach negotiations in each of the scenarios you mentioned:

Scenario 1: You are the Rector of a University seeking foreign partners:

  1. Preparation:

    • Thoroughly research potential partner universities or institutions.
    • Understand the specific goals and areas of collaboration you want to propose.
    • Know your institution's strengths and unique selling points.
  2. Initial Contact:

    • Begin with a warm and respectful introduction.
    • Express your institution's interest in establishing a meaningful partnership.
    • Highlight your university's achievements, reputation, and values.
    • Emphasize the benefits of collaboration for both parties.
  3. Discussion:

    • Clearly define the objectives and scope of the partnership.
    • Showcase your university's academic programs, faculty expertise, and research capabilities.
    • Mention success stories or examples of past international collaborations.
    • Explore the partner's needs, goals, and expectations.
  4. Negotiation:

    • Be open to compromise and find common ground.
    • Discuss financial aspects, such as funding or resource allocation.
    • Propose joint projects, student exchanges, research initiatives, or faculty collaborations.
    • Highlight the long-term advantages of the partnership, including cultural exchanges and global networking.
  5. Agreement:

    • Draft a comprehensive memorandum of understanding (MOU) or partnership agreement.
    • Ensure the agreement outlines roles, responsibilities, and timelines.
    • Clarify the significance of the partnership, such as improving educational quality or expanding global reach.
    • Address any concerns or questions from your partners.
  6. Follow-Up:

    • Maintain open communication throughout the partnership.
    • Regularly assess progress and make necessary adjustments.
    • Celebrate milestones and achievements together.

Scenario 2: You are the Head of the Sales Department seeking new technology for production:

  1. Preparation:

    • Research potential technology providers and their offerings.
    • Understand your organization's production needs and constraints.
    • Identify the specific technology features that would benefit your production process.
  2. Initial Contact:

    • Begin with a professional and respectful introduction.
    • Express your interest in exploring a potential partnership.
    • Highlight your company's reputation, market position, and objectives.
    • Emphasize the mutual advantages of collaboration.
  3. Discussion:

    • Clearly articulate your production requirements and challenges.
    • Showcase your company's commitment to innovation and growth.
    • Share success stories or case studies of how similar technology has improved production in your industry.
    • Inquire about the technology provider's capabilities and expertise.
  4. Negotiation:

    • Discuss pricing, licensing, and support terms.
    • Explore customization options to tailor the technology to your needs.
    • Consider the potential for long-term collaboration and upgrades.
    • Address concerns regarding integration, training, and scalability.
  5. Agreement:

    • Draft a comprehensive contract that outlines deliverables, timelines, and service levels.
    • Ensure the agreement reflects the value of the partnership for both parties.
    • Include clauses for dispute resolution and confidentiality.
  6. Follow-Up:

    • Maintain regular communication with the technology provider.
    • Monitor the implementation process closely and provide feedback.
    • Evaluate the partnership's success based on agreed-upon KPIs and ROI metrics.

In both scenarios, effective communication, mutual respect, and a focus on creating value for all parties involved are essential for successful negotiations and partnerships.
